8. No sheriff or bailiff shall be bound to proceed to the execution of any writ of attachment, writ of revendication, or writ of execution against any raft or timber, until he has been furnished by the party suing out such process with a bond of indemnity, with two good and sufficient securities, to the satisfaction of a judge of the Superior Court, conditioned to secure and hold him harmless against all damages and costs to result from seizure.
R. S. 1964, c. 22, s. 8.
